I hate the chance of giving a free card, so often I'll bet here (more likely with one less player and/or and unraised pot), but a bet doesn't really protect as well as a c/r. Especially in this situation where the pf raiser (who will probably bet if you four check around) is directly to your right.

I don't think a hand that pfr bets here necessarily crushes you. If four players check to the pfr on the button, he's betting anything (flush draw, QQ-88 and maybe lower). So I think any hand that he re-raises with might have you crushed (but I'd still call down cause I suck).
